Patent number: 11309574Abstract: The present disclosure relates to an electrical energy storage apparatus which forms an interpenetrating, three dimensional structure. The structure may have a first non-planar channel filled with an anode material to form an anode, and a second non-planar channel adjacent the first non-planar channel filled with a cathode material to form a cathode. A third non-planar channel may be formed adjacent the first and second non-planar channels and filled with an electrolyte. The first, second and third channels are formed so as to be interpenetrating and form a spatially dense, three dimensional structure. A first current collector is in communication with the first non-planar channel and forms a first electrode, while a second current collector is in communication with the second non-planar channel and forms a second electrode. A separator layers separates the current collectors.Type: GrantFiled: November 20, 2015Date of Patent: April 19, 2022Assignees: Lawrence Livermore National Security, LLC, Board of Regents, The University of Texas SystemInventors: Eric Duoss, Juergen Biener, Patrick Campbell, Julie A. Patent number: 11305992Abstract: An ozone generation device includes an inverter, an ozone generator, and a reactor. The inverter turns on and off a switching element by pulse width modulation (PWM) control to convert DC power into AC power. In the ozone generator, voltage of the AC power is applied to a dielectric electrode, and discharge is generated in raw material gas flowing in a discharge gap between the dielectric electrode and a metal electrode, so that ozone is generated by the discharge. The reactor is connected in series to a dielectric electrode, and reduces an inrush current that flows through the dielectric electrode when the switching element is switched from off to on by the PWM control by the inverter.Type: GrantFiled: September 19, 2017Date of Patent: April 19, 2022Assignees: Kabushiki Kaisha Toshiba, Toshiba Infrastructure Systems & Solutions CorporationInventors: Takaaki Murata, Yuji Okita, Michiko Hashimoto, Kie Kubo, Hiroshi Mochikawa

Patent number: 11310879Abstract: A feedback control circuit in an LED driving circuit for driving a plurality of LED strings. Each LED string provides a headroom detecting voltage. The feedback control circuit has a status detecting circuit, a counting circuit and a modulating circuit. The status detecting circuit compares each headroom detecting voltage with a low headroom threshold voltage and a high headroom threshold voltage and generates an up self-status signal and a down self-status signal. The counting circuit counts or keeps unchanged and then generates a counting signal based on the up self-status signal and the down self-status signal. The modulating circuit generates a modulating signal based on the counting signal. And based on the modulating signal, the feedback control circuit generates a feedback control signal to regulate a bias voltage supplying the plurality of LED strings.Type: GrantFiled: February 5, 2021Date of Patent: April 19, 2022Assignee: Monolithic Power Systems, Inc.Inventors: Junjian Zhao, Chia-Lung Ni, Zheng Luo, Yu-Huei Lee, Huan Liu
